Labour Resources

A labour resource is effectively an ‘employee’ or body assigned to a work order to carry out the work order tasks.

Enquiring on Labour Resources

A Labour Resource Record contains all information about a labour resource including the craft, current shift, labour cost rate, absences and qualifications.


Codes are used to refer to the employee’s shift pattern, pay rate and craft. These codes must already exist in the appropriate standing data files.


Labour Records can be viewed via two methods:


Labour Resource Scan Form

Labour Resource Tree View

''''Labour Resource Tree View


Accessed from Labour >> Labour Resources by craft


The Labour Resource Tree View shows all available labour (those defined as both Current and not temporarily unavailable) in a tree structure format. This includes two views of labour resources: one grouped by craft and the other showing labour resources by Labour Code.


As labour resources may have several crafts, an employee may appear more than once in the tree view, as seen in the example of Bill Bronson below:

Creating Labour Records

Accessed from Labour >> Add New Labour Resource


Alternatively, click on Add New to from within the Labour Resource Scan Form;

General

Labour Code

This is a unique reference for the Labour Resource, for instance their Employee Number.


First Name

This is the Resource’s first name.


Surname

This is the Resource’s surname.



''''Labour Rate

This is the Rate at which all work carried out by the Labour Resource will charged. The available labour rates are set up as standing data, please see Labour Rates.


Current Shift

This is a read-only field which indicates the current shift for the labour resources. This is calculated based upon the shift details entered within the ‘Shifts’ tab of the Labour Record.


Employed By

This could be the name of a Subcontract Company who employs the Labour Resource.


Internal Resource

A tick box to indicate whether or not the Labour Resource is an Internal (Company employed) one. This is an important setting as it will determine whether Time & Costs entered on a Work Order are classed as Internal or External.


User Logging

Completing this field enables a Labour Resource to be cross referenced to a User Account. This facilitates showing only work allocated to a resource when that resource activates their user account.


Team

This flag indicates whether Labour Resource is a single Labour or a Team. When defined as a team, resource availability when using scheduling tools will be multiplied by the “Team Size” factor.


Once the checkbox has been selected to indicate that the resource is a “Team”, the field “Team Size” is displayed for input. The value which is inputted will be used to multiply the resource availability.


For example, if a resource is identified as having shift availability of 8 hours, but the Team Size is defined as 3, then the available resource capacity will be deemed as 24 hours by scheduling tools in Agility


Team Size

This field is only available if the ‘team’ option is checked. This is where it is determined how many members are in the team. The system using this value and shift work time calculates availability for the team.


Start Date

This is the start date for the Labour Resource. This is effectively the date that the labour resource joined the company or is available to work from.


End Date

This is the end date for the Labour Resource.


Temporarily Unavailable

This flag signifies whether an employee is currently temporarily unavailable for work. If the resource is marked as temporarily unavailable they cannot be assigned to any jobs.

Crafts


A Labour Resource can have one or many ‘crafts’. Crafts are the way of identifying which skills the resource has and are how the system can determine which resources are offered for different types of selected craft when assigning labour resources to jobs. Use the select from list function to launch a multi-selection list of crafts from which several crafts can be selected by checking the corresponding boxes. Then use the ‘get selected rows function’ to assign the crafts to the labour resource.

Shifts Tab

Shift History


The Shift History grid allows an employee’s shift history to be built up over time. Click on Add within the Shift History grid to add a new shift pattern:

Shift Pattern

Select a shift pattern by clicking on the help icon and selecting a shift pattern from the Employee Shift Help Form.


Shift Start Date

This field records the date that the employee starts this shift pattern. This defaults to the current date.


Start Position

This represents the start position within the shift pattern, i.e.: the day number of the shift. So, if your shift is 20 days long and you specify start position as 5, it will start from day 5 of the shift definition.

Absences Tab

The employee absence grid contains a record for each absence period of an employee, i.e. each period of holiday booked, sickness period, or any other absence. Any absence periods will be displayed in the scheduler. Where a weekend is crossed then two separate absence records should be added.


Click on Add within the Absence grid to record a new employee absence:

Absence Start

This represents the first day of the absence.


''''Absence End

This represents the final day of the absence.


Full Day?

The Full Day check box defaults to yes. If the duration of the absence is only half a day this should be unchecked.



Absence Type

This is a drop down list enabling the selection of the type of absence. By default, these options are Holiday, Sickness or Training. However, further absence Types can be defined (please refer to the Absence Types section within this document)


Absence Approved

This flag signifies whether or not the absence is authorised.


PDA Tab

The settings in this tab are only applicable if Mobile Expert PDA software is being used by the Labour Resource.

Further operational information on mobile expert can be found in the mobile expert user guide.


565x190px


Uses Mobile Expert Software

This check box signifies if an employee is a Mobile Engineer. If this field is checked, any tasks scheduled to this employee will be sent to his / her mobile device.


Options


These options are used to determine the behaviour of the mobile expert software for this particular resource.


ETA Change reason required

If the estimated time of arrival is changed by the employee then a reason must be provided if this option is checked.


ETC Change reason required

If the estimated time of completion is changed by the employee then a reason must be provided if this option is checked.


Use Barcode reader

If a bar code reader is in use then this option should be checked.


Show Mileage at Logon

When the employee logs on to the mobile device if this option is checked then the recorded mileage will be displayed

Additional Labour Record Enquiry Tabs

There are several additional tabs available within a Labour record viewing existing Labour Records.


Availability Tab


The Availability grid shows the shift pattern and workload of the employee. This uses the same forms as the Work Scheduler.


Time Spent Tab

A scan of all Time booked against Work Orders by the Labour Resource.


Work Orders Tab

This tab contains a Work Order Scan Form detailing the labour resource’s Work Orders.


Planned Tab

A scan of all Active Planned Work allocated to the Labour Resource
